McGusty, Walker guide Miami to win in season-opener

Guard Kameron McGusty produced 20 points, 10 rebounds and four assists, forward Anthony Walker added 14 points and three blocks off the bench, and Miami beat Canisius, 77-67, on Tuesday night in its season opener.

The Hurricanes sparked a 13-2 run over 4 1/2 minutes to regain enough momentum as seven minutes remained in the second half inside the Watsco Center. Walker drove down the lane for a 3-point play and capped off the scoring threat on a baseline feed from forward Sam Waardenburg.

“I thought our guys responded very well. Canisius has a real veteran team,” Miami head coach Jim Larrañaga said.
